Efrosinina explains why she took her son from Poland

Photo: instagram.com/mashaefrosinina

The presenter admitted that he made a difficult decision for himself to return the child to Ukraine during a full-scale war, despite the fear.

Ukrainian TV presenter Masha Efrosinina said that her nine-year-old son Alexander returned from Poland to Ukraine. He said this in an interview with Ukrainian singer Khristina Solovy.

Efrosinina added, her son often says that he prefers to live a safe life

“I returned my son to Ukraine. I can’t live far away anymore, because I’m in Ukraine and my husband is here. And when Sasha returns, my only fear is that I won’t have time to protect him. That I won’t have time to do something. He still always says: “I want to be safe, Mom. I like it when I feel like I’m safe.” But I brought him back because I believe that we have to pass the test as a family. Otherwise, we’re gone. Otherwise, it’s not just a family,” said the presenter.
